HP NonStop Server Software Requirements
•
Install the latest D46 product version of DSM/SCM on your host system before you
install the SUT. Appendix B, Installing the Latest DSM/SCM SPRs and Client
Software describes how to restore from tape and install the recommended D46
SPR of DSM/SCM. The D46 DSM/SCM client and server product version enables
you to manage OSS files.
°
If you are upgrading to the G06.26 RVU, download the most current client
version of DSM/SCM (T6031D46) from the ZDSMSCM subvolume after the
D46 new product version has been restored and activated from the SUT tape.
The DSM/SCM T6031D46^ABN client software supports T6031D46^ABN
server software and T6030/T6031D30^AAO and previous DSM/SCM server
software (including T6031D31). To install the DSM/SCM client, see
Appendix B, Installing the Latest DSM/SCM SPRs and Client Software.
°
If you have to fall back to a previous RVU and a pre-T6031D46^ABK product
version of DSM/SCM, you must run the T6031D46^ABN FALLBACK macro
even if you have installed previous T6031D46 SPRs. You can export the
FALLBACK macro from the DSM/SCM Archive before you perform a system
load or you can use the FUP DUP command.
•
Install the Software Identification (SWID) product (T9298D40^AAL) before
receiving the SUT if you are on a pre-G06.20 RVU. See Appendix B, Installing the
Latest DSM/SCM SPRs and Client Software.
Note. All OSS SUT-based products with pax files must have the A7CINFO file in their distributed
subvolumes (DSVs) to be installed by DSM/SCM. Check the appropriate product softdocs and the
Interactive Upgrade Guide to ensure that DSM/SCM installation is possible.
Using PINSTALL/COPYOSS, you can still install OSS products that are not released with an
A7CINFO file in their DSVs. See the appropriate OSS manuals.
To ensure that OSS-managed files can be correctly restored in case of a fall back to an earlier RVU,
do not use the PINSTALL /COPYOSS utilities to install those OSS products that DSM/SCM has
installed on an OSS file system.
During the Build/Apply phase to manage OSS files, DSM/SCM indicates which OSS products in a
configuration are not DSM/SCM-enabled. For those OSS products, use PINSTALL/COPYOSS.
